#981989 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#981989 is composed of 59.6% red, 9.8% green and 53.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 83.6% magenta, 9.9%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 307.1 degrees, a saturation of 71.8% and a lightness of 34.7%. #981989 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ff32ff with #310013. Closest websafe color is: #990099.

Shades and Tints of #981989

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#fceffb is the lightest one.

Tones of #981989

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5b565a is the less saturated color, while #ac0599 is the most saturated one.
